Christ and the Dramas of Doubt: Studies in the Problem of Evil is a book written by Ralph Tyler Flewelling. It is a collection of essays that explores the problem of evil and doubt in the context of the Christian faith. The book delves into the philosophical and theological aspects of the problem of evil, examining the various ways in which Christians have attempted to reconcile the existence of evil with the belief in a loving and all-powerful God.Flewelling examines the role of doubt in the Christian faith, arguing that it is a necessary and even beneficial aspect of a mature faith. He explores the various forms of doubt, including intellectual, emotional, and volitional doubt, and offers insights into how Christians can navigate these forms of doubt in order to deepen their faith.Throughout the book, Flewelling draws on the teachings of Christ and the insights of Christian thinkers throughout history to offer a nuanced and thoughtful exploration of the problem of evil and doubt. He offers a vision of a Christian faith that is both intellectually rigorous and spiritually rich, one that can help believers navigate the complexities of life in a fallen world.
